The Free Zone Company Setup Expense : A Breakdown
Establishing a business within a a Designated Zone entails various expenses , and understanding the breakdown is crucial for forecasting. The preliminary cost can range from approximately roughly 16,000 AED for a single member company to upwards of 60,000 or more for a LLC with multiple owners. Key aspects influencing the total cost include trade fees , incorporation costs , office hire payments, permit fees , and professional assistance . Furthermore, the specific Special Economic Zone individually will possess different tariff systems.

Crypto Company Setup in Dubai: Navigating the Free Zone Landscape
Establishing a cryptocurrency business in Dubai presents a distinctive opportunity, particularly when exploring the various Free Zone options. These zones offer key advantages, including 100% ownership, tax exemptions, and ease of operating international deals. However, knowing the particular requirements and regulations of each Free Zone – such as the Dubai Multi Commodities Centre (DMCC), the Abu Dhabi Global Market (ADGM), and the Dubai Silicon Oasis (DSO) – is essential. Careful strategy is required, encompassing legal frameworks, permit procedures, and anti-money integrity standards. A skilled expert familiar with the Dubai Free Zone ecosystem can be instrumental in guiding you through the registration phase.
- DMCC: Famous for its versatile compliance and broad network of organizations.
- ADGM: Situates itself as a prominent innovation center.
- DSO: Attracts innovation startups.

Dubai Free Zone Company Setup: Requirements and Procedures
Establishing your firm within the Free Zone necessitates detailed planning and adherence to defined guidelines. Generally, individuals must select the Free Zone based on its business activities, then register a company name and obtain initial approval. Required documents include a project proposal , copyright copies of directors , and evidence of registered office. The formation process typically involves submitting these documents, paying necessary charges , and receiving the authorization. Subsequently , the company can begin its operations .
